Dove have history of making innovative ads.. "Other ads that have created media buzz for the company have included the "True Colors" ad that featured little girls worried about their appearances and a series of ads featuring large women, older women and women with perceived flaws that asked viewers to vote on their level of attractiveness."

whatz more Interesting is that-- according to Dove's global survey, only 2% of the 3000 women surveyed believe they are beautiful. 90% describe themselves as 'attractive' while 29% described themselves as 'average'. 63% of respondents felt that women were expected to be more attractive than women of their mothers' generation. Now Dove is sponsoring programs to boost the self-esteem among women.
